WebAcute cardiac arrest has a dismal prognosis even when advanced cardiac life support is initiated without delay. Extracorporeal cardiopulmonary resuscitation (eCPR) refers to a technique which uses an extracorporeal life support system to re-establish vital organ blood flow despite ongoing cardiac arrest. WebExtracorporeal cardiopulmonary resuscitation (commonly known as ECPR) is a method of c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) that passes the patient's blood through a machine in a process to oxygenate the blood supply. A portable ext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(ECMO) device is used as an adjunct to standard CPR. A patient who is deemed to be in …
